Foundation crack sealing involves the process of identifying and repairing small to moderate cracks in a building’s foundation. Over time, environmental factors such as temperature fluctuations, shifting soil, or settling can cause cracks to develop in concrete or masonry foundations. Service providers use specialized materials and techniques to seal these cracks, preventing water intrusion and further structural damage. Proper sealing not only helps maintain the integrity of the foundation but also contributes to the overall stability of the property, reducing the risk of more costly repairs down the line.

Cracks in foundations can lead to a variety of problems if left unaddressed. Water seepage through cracks can cause interior flooding, mold growth, and damage to flooring or walls. Additionally, ongoing movement in the foundation can lead to uneven floors, sticking doors or windows, and even structural instability. Foundation crack sealing helps mitigate these issues by blocking pathways for water and debris, which can otherwise accelerate deterioration. This service is especially important in areas prone to heavy rain or high humidity, where moisture intrusion is a common concern.

Property types that typically benefit from foundation crack sealing include residential homes, especially those with basements or crawl spaces, as well as small commercial buildings. Homes in regions with expansive clay soils or frequent weather changes are more susceptible to foundation movement, making crack sealing a practical preventative step. Even newer constructions can experience cracking due to soil settling or construction-related factors. Regular inspections and timely sealing by experienced contractors can help property owners preserve the value and safety of their buildings.

The overview below groups typical Foundation Crack Sealing proj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Saint Petersburg, FL.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- typical costs for minor foundation crack sealing in Saint Petersburg, FL range from $250 to $600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the crack size and accessibility. Fewer projects reach the higher end of this spectrum.

Moderate Projects - larger cracks or multiple areas may cost between $600 and $1,200. Local contractors often handle these projects regularly, with costs varying based on the extent of the damage and property size.

Extensive Repairs - significant foundation cracks or structural concerns can range from $1,200 to $3,000. These projects are less common but are handled by experienced service providers for more complex issues.

Full Foundation Replacement - complete replacement or major structural repairs can exceed $5,000, with prices depending heavily on the home's size and foundation type. Such extensive work is less frequent and involves detailed assessment by local experts.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What causes foundation cracks that need sealing? Foundation cracks can result from soil settlement, temperature changes, or moisture fluctuations, which may require sealing to prevent further damage.

How can sealing foundation cracks help protect a home? Sealing cracks helps prevent water intrusion and structural deterioration, maintaining the integrity of the foundation over time.

What types of cracks are typically sealed by contractors? Contractors usually seal hairline cracks, small surface cracks, and larger, more visible cracks that compromise the foundation's stability.

Are foundation crack sealing services suitable for all types of foundations? Many service providers offer sealing for various foundation types, including concrete, brick, and block foundations.

How do local contractors assess cracks before sealing? They inspect the cracks' size, location, and pattern to determine the best sealing method and ensure effective repair.
